Go语言开发环境配置
Go语言 开发环境配置
本地环境设置
要搭建Go语言开发环境,你需要在你的电脑上安装两个软件:
文本编辑器
Go编译器
文本编辑器
用于编写代码,常见的文本编辑器有windows记事本、Mac OS的Edit命令,Brief, Epsilon, EMACS,和vim/vi。你可以根据你的操作系统自行选择.
使用编辑器创建的包含Go源代码的文件称为源文件,通常Go程序的源文件扩展名命名为.go。
在开始编程之前,确保你有一个文本编辑器,并且有足够的经验编写一个计算机程序,将其保存在文件中,编译并最终执行它。
Go编译程序
当您编写好Go语言的源代码后,它还不能直接被执行,它需要被编译成机器语言,这样你的CPU可以根据指定的指令执行程序。这种Go编程语言编译器将用于将源代码编译为最终可执行程序。
Go语言解释器可以在多个操作系统和平台运行,其中包括FreeBSD(release 8及以上)、Linux、Mac OSX(雪豹及以上)和windows操作系统。
下面将指导您如何在各种操作系统上安装Go语言解释器。
下载Go压缩包
从Go官网下载最新版本的Go安装文件。在编写本教程时,我下载了go1.4.windows-amd64.msi并将其拷贝C:\>go文件夹中。
操作系统 | 安装文件名称 |
Windows | go1.4.windows-amd64.msi |
Linux | go1.4.linux-amd64.tar.gz |
Mac | go1.4.darwin-amd64-osx10.8.pkg |
FreeBSD | go1.4.freebsd-amd64.tar.gz |
在UNIX/Linux/Mac OS X/FreeBSD系统上安装Go
将下载的归档文件提取到/usr/local,在/usr/local中创建一个go文件夹(/usr/local/go)。例如:
tar -C /usr/local -xzf go1.4.linux-amd64.tar.gz
将/usr/local/go/bin文件添加到PATH环境变量中。
操作系统 | 输出 |
Linux | export PATH=$PATH:/usr/local/go/bin |
Mac | export PATH=$PATH:/usr/local/go/bin |
FreeBSD | export PATH=$PATH:/usr/local/go/bin |
Windows下安装Go
双击MSI文件并根据提示安装go。默认情况下,安装程序在c:\Go中,你需要将c:\Go\bin添加到windows环境变量中。添加完环境变量以后重新打开命令提示符即可生效。
测试安装是否成功
在C:\>Go_WorkSpace下创建est.go文件,输入如下代码:
package main import "fmt" func main() { fmt.Println("Hello, World!") }
保存并运行代码
C:\Go_WorkSpace>go run test.go
如果成功,你将看到经典的Hello World字样
Hello, World!